Responsibilities

  • Examine fields, roadways, and cultivated areas to determine location and extent of infestation of rodents, weeds, birds, insects or predators, and for presence or extent of plant disease infestation, and assist in their eradication or control.
  • Prepare poison grains for rodent control and application.
  • Mix restricted and non-restricted pesticides.
  • Enforce quarantine laws relating to the prevention of the introduction or spread of pests; certify acceptability or specify treatment of shipments as a condition of movement.
  • Educate growers/farmers and others involved in the use of pesticides.
  • Keep records of inspections and prepare reports.
  • Examine fruits, nuts, vegetables, honey, eggs, and other agricultural commodities in markets, packing houses, and storage areas for compliance with regulations relating to standards, grades, and spray residue.
  • Issue certificates of inspections.
  • Examine plants and trees in nurseries and those arriving or shipped by private or common carrier for evidence of disease, pests, noxious weed seeds, cleanliness, and proper labeling.
  • Inspect agricultural commodities being shipped to see that they are free from injurious insects or plant diseases.
  • Assure growers' compliance with laws and regulations concerning pesticides.
  • Issue restricted materials permits to growers.
  • Administer tests to growers for certified/restricted applicator certificates and explain county requirements.
  • Conduct field review and inspection of pesticide use based on crops to be sprayed and drift possibilities to surrounding areas.
  • Interview and conduct fact-finding investigations of potential pesticide poisoning/chemical incidents and issue notice of violations if appropriate.
  • Issue permits and supervise the application of toxic materials to crops.
  • Issue producers certificate and work with product retailers to correct variety, weight, and count information on labeling.
  • Inspect and test commercial weight and measurement instruments for accuracy and compliance with established tolerances.
  • Inspect packages and commodities, other goods and petroleum products for accuracy of weights or measure, correct labeling and adherence to required specifications.
  • Inspect petroleum products meters on trucks and trailers, odometers, taximeters, milk-tanks, electric meters, LPG meters, platform scales, livestock scales, vehicle scales, license, and records of weigh masters.
  • Enforce State laws related to the packaging of products.
  • Investigate complaints of improper weight, deception, or fraud;
    Assist the District Attorney in the development of case files for criminal and civil matters.
  • Audit and investigate sub-metered utility billings and weigh master records for accuracy.
  • Conduct undercover test sales and purchases to promote equity in the marketplace.
  • Assist with other departmental and county-wide activities as needed.
Experience

One (1) year of experience in Agricultural Inspection for law enforcement purposes comparable to an Agricultural Biologist/Weights & Measures Inspector III in Merced County.

Education

Possession of a bachelor's degree from an accredited four (4) year college with specialization in one or more appropriate disciplines in agricultural, biological, chemical, or physical sciences, or other appropriate disciplines as determined by the Secretary, California Department of Food and Agriculture.

Licenses
  • Possess and maintain valid licenses of Eligibility as a County Agricultural Inspector/Biologist/Weights and Measures Inspector in Pesticide Regulation, Investigation & Environmental Monitoring, Pest Prevention & Plant Regulation, Weight Verification, Measurement Verification, Integrated Pest Management, Commodity Regulation, and Transaction and Product Verification.
  • Possess and maintain a State of California Department of Pesticide Regulation Qualified Applicator Certificate in the Regulatory Pest Control and Right-of-Way Pest Control categories.
  • Possess and maintain a United States Department of Agriculture Animal and Plant Health Inspection Service Authorized Certification Official Identification Certificate.
  • Possess a valid California driver's license at time of appointment and maintain.
  • Possession of a valid Class B license may be required for some assignments.
  • Possession of the Non-Soil Fumigation category may be required for some assignments.
